| Still Taking The Land - Released May 2012
By David J. Drum
The Christian Fellowship Ministries (CFM) began as the humble desire of Pastor Wayman Mitchell to put into practice the principles of discipleship, evangelism, and church planting outlined in the Holy Bible. After forty years of obedience to Christ’s Great Commission, there are more than 1,800 CFM churches in 125 countries, with an ever-increasing number of new churches being planted each year. This volume presents the practical experience of Pastors Wayman and Greg Mitchell, especially the Biblical principles that have guided CFM growth. Included are essential guidelines of church planting ranging from hands-on application to those of a spiritual nature, as well as a firsthand interview with straight answers to important questions for both those who feel the call of God to enter the ministry and those pastors who are raising up and sending out new workers. | Twice Dead: The True Death and Life Story of Roman Gutierrez - Re-released June 2012
By David J. Drum When Roman Gutierrez was eleven years old, his father died from a heroin overdose. Roman resolved, in his anger and his pain, that someday God would take him the same way. He became an addict, went to juvenile detention for stealing a year later, and attempted suicide the year after that. At fifteen he got into a fight and was pronounced dead for six minutes. At nineteen he was stabbed by his best friend and pronounced dead for five minutes. When Roman was twenty-five, he shot up all the heroin he had so his torment would end . . . and realized he didn't want to die. That's when a miracle occurred . . .

| The Pilgrim's Progress: Part I and Part II of the timeless classic - Released April 2009
By John Bunyan
John Bunyan is most famous for writing The Pilgrim's Progress, and its later published sequel. Bunyan was imprisoned for his faith for nearly 12 years when he declared to his prosecutors, "If you release me today, I will preach tomorrow." It was during this time in prison when Bunyan penned his allegory of the trials and sufferings of The Pilgrim. The Pilgrim's Progress has been translated into over 200 languages-more than any other book except The Bible-and is considered one of the most significant works of English literature in history. "Delivered under the similtude of a dream," Bunyan's allegory captures the hearts and minds of readers with Bunyan's depth of understanding and scriptural knowledge, as well as his subtle comedy and witticisms. This edition contains both parts of Bunyan's tale, including all of the original scripture references in an easy-to-read format.
